Sharing a Harman/Kardon Drive+Play install
2009 MCCS, non-hifi.
Controller and ipod both fit in OEM armrest (remove the phone snap-in plate for even more room in there): You can just push the wires through the back with clever manouvering, or remove the black cover and replace after. Stuck controller using 3M removable two-sided sticky stuff you buy for frames at Target for cheap...

Another look at the wires coming out of the armrest:

Display stuck using the same sticky material thing, far-left corner of dash. Wire runs to the left side, there are lots of little spots a cable can squish in and get held, all the way down, then under my rubber mats...

This is where the brain lives, all wires go there. The wires from the controller and ipod ran under the passenger seat, lots of places to hook it onto for secure fastening too! Tuck a bit under the mats and voila, it's pretty much concealed.

Now, as an FYI, I ended up removing this, first my 3rd gen ipod I think is just about dying, even after a battery replacement. Second, the fact that when the brain was plugged in to the cigarette lighter, the ipod did not get a stop-playing signal like it did when I had it wired in my previous car. Not certain about what was going on, but I just changed ipod to another old ipod mini I had, and now just use the factory ipod integration.
